弹窗里获取foreach循环ID值并传递给链接的方法

2025-01-09 00:32:30   小编

弹窗里获取foreach循环ID值并传递给链接的方法

在网页开发中,我们经常会遇到需要在弹窗中获取foreach循环生成的元素ID值,并将其传递给链接的情况。这在实现一些特定的交互功能时非常有用,比如点击弹窗中的某个元素,然后根据其ID跳转到对应的详细页面等。下面就来介绍一种常见的实现方法。

我们需要了解foreach循环的基本原理。在很多编程语言和前端框架中,foreach循环用于遍历数组或集合中的元素。在循环过程中,我们可以为每个元素生成一个唯一的ID,以便后续进行操作。例如,在PHP中使用foreach循环遍历一个数组时,可以通过给每个元素添加一个特定的属性来设置ID。

当涉及到弹窗时,我们通常会使用JavaScript来控制弹窗的显示和交互。在弹窗中获取foreach循环生成的ID值,可以通过JavaScript的事件绑定来实现。当用户触发弹窗中的某个元素时,我们可以通过事件对象获取到该元素的相关信息,包括ID值。

具体来说,我们可以给弹窗中的元素添加一个点击事件监听器。当用户点击元素时,事件监听器会被触发,然后在事件处理函数中获取到该元素的ID值。获取ID值后,我们就可以将其传递给链接。

传递ID值给链接的方法有多种。一种常见的方法是通过修改链接的URL参数来实现。我们可以将获取到的ID值作为参数添加到链接的URL中,然后在链接被点击时,浏览器会根据修改后的URL进行跳转。

另一种方法是使用JavaScript的window.location对象来实现页面跳转。在获取到ID值后,我们可以通过设置window.location.href属性来指定跳转的URL,同时将ID值作为参数传递过去。

在实际应用中,我们还需要注意一些细节问题。比如,要确保ID值的唯一性,避免出现冲突。还要对用户的操作进行适当的验证和提示,以提高用户体验。

通过合理运用foreach循环、JavaScript事件绑定以及链接操作等技术,我们可以实现在弹窗中获取foreach循环ID值并传递给链接的功能,为网页开发带来更多的交互可能性。

TAGS: foreach循环 弹窗获取ID值 ID值传递 链接参数传递

欢迎使用万千站长工具!

Welcome to www.zzTool.com